New dates are as below: April 04, 2010 - Conference Paper Submission Begins May 15, 2010 (extended to May 22, 2010, 23:59 EDT) - Conference Paper Submission Ends May 15, 2010 - Workshop Proposals Due July 17, 2010 - Notification of Acceptance/Rejection Aug 17, 2010 - Camera-Ready Paper Submission Sep 14, 2010 - Student Symposium Submissions Due Oct 19, 2010 - Student Symposium Accept/Reject Decisions Nov 09, 2010 - Early Registration Deadline For any further query please contact [email protected] <[email protected]> regards, Jigar Halani 2010/5/1 jigar halani <[email protected]> > > > C A L L F O R P A P E R S > > > > > > > > 17th IEEE International Conference on High Performance Computing > > > > > > > > (HiPC > 2010) > > > December 19-22, 2010 > > > > > > > > Goa, > INDIA > > > http://www.hipc.org > > > > > > > Paper Submission Deadline: May 15, 2010 > > > > > > > > ********************************************************************** > > > > > > > > IMPORTANT DATES > > > > > > > > April 04, 2010 Conference Paper Submission Begins > > > > May 15, 2010 Conference Paper Submission Ends > > > > May 15, 2010 Workshop Proposals Due > > > > May 18, 2010 Tutorial Proposals Due > > > > July 17, 2010 Notification of Acceptance/Rejection > > > > Aug 17, 2010 Camera-Ready Paper Submission > > > > Sep 14, 2010 Student Symposium Submissions Due > > > > Oct 19, 2010 Student Symposium Accept/Reject Decisions > > > > Nov 09, 2010 Early Registration Deadline > > > > > > > > > ----------------------------------------------------------------------------- > > > > > > > > The 17th annual IEEE International Conference on High Performance > > > > Computing (HiPC 2010) will be held in Goa, India, during > > > > December 19-22, 2010. It will serve as a forum for researchers from > > > > around the world to present their current research efforts and > > > > findings, and will act as a venue for > > > > stimulating discussions and for highlighting high performance computing > (HPC) > > > > activities in Asia. The conference has a history of attracting > participation > > > > from reputed researchers from all over the world. > > > > HiPC 2010 will focus on the design and analysis of high performance > > > > computing and networking systems and their scientific, engineering, and > > > > commercial applications. In addition to technical sessions consisting of > > > > contributed papers, the conference will include invited presentations, > > > > a student research symposium, tutorials, and vendor presentations > > > > > > > > The 16th meeting, held in Kochi, India in December 2009, had 49 contributed > papers > > > > that were selected from 261 submissions from 20 countries, and about 225 > participants > > > > attended the meeting. The 15th meeting, held in Bangalore, India in > December 2008, had > > > > 46 contributed papers that were selected from over 317 submissions and > approximately > > > > 250 participants attended the meeting. The 14th meeting, held in Goa, India > in December > > > > 2007, had 52 contributed papers that were selected from over 253 > submissions from 31 > > > > countries and approximately 300 participants attended the meeting.
